I am not quite sure where I rank this album on PT's discog. My personal favorite is Fear of a Blank Planet, but I mean, all their albums are phenomenal. Also, for some reason I prefer the live version Last Chance to Evacuate Planet Earth. Maybe because the synth part is replaced by the guitars and it just sounds better to me. Anyways, good review.

great review, but i have to disagree with one point. you mention that bass isn't important / audible after this album. the bass is still quite audible and imo, important on later albums.



i know reviews are opinions, but the way you said it kinda made it seem like a fact

"...4 fantastic studio albums that founded new boundaries for psychedelic and space rock"



Don't know if I'd agree that they really founded any "new boundaries" with their first few albums - I mean a lot of it had been done before (Pink Floyd, anyone?). Still it was more enjoyable I think than their recent albums...



Good review though. I think this, Stupid Dream and The Sky Moves Sideways are their best.
